Ravangla - A Hidden Gem in South Sikkim

Nestled at an altitude of 7000 ft, Ravangla is a serene, off-the-beaten-path town located between Pelling and Gangtok. Often referred to as Rabongla by locals, this small town offers a peaceful escape into nature, where travelers can slow down, unwind, and experience the beauty of the Himalayas at their own pace. Though the main streets don’t offer direct views of the mountains, Ravangla is surrounded by stunning landscapes, making it an ideal base for treks, cultural experiences, and nature walks.

Best Time to Visit Ravangla

Ravangla experiences a unpredictable climate, with sudden rainfall common. It’s best to avoid the monsoon season entirely (June to August). The autumn months, from September to December, are ideal for visiting, as the weather is pleasant, and the scenic views of the Himalayas are at their best.

Autumn (September - December)

Ideal for sightseeing and outdoor activities with clear skies and mild temperatures.

Winter (December - February)

While cold, the town is less crowded, and you can experience snowfall in the higher altitudes.

Monsoon (June - August)

Not recommended due to heavy rains and possible landslides.

Spring (March - May)

Perfect for trekking and outdoor activities before the monsoon rains arrive.

How to Reach Ravangla

Ravangla is well connected to other major towns in Sikkim and neighboring regions.

By Air

The nearest airport is Bagdogra Airport, around 124 km from Ravangla. From there, taxis can be hired to reach the town.

By Train

The closest railway station is New Jalpaiguri, about 119 km away. You can take a taxi from the station to Ravangla.

By Road

Ravangla is connected by road to Gangtok, Pelling, Namchi, and Darjeeling. Shared taxis, private cabs, or buses can be used to reach Ravangla.

For a more adventurous experience, many visitors prefer trekking around Ravangla. Alternatively, you can book a taxi via a local travel agent for sightseeing.

Sights and Activities in Ravangla

Ravangla may be small, but it offers a wealth of natural beauty, spiritual sites, and cultural attractions. Below are some must-visit places:

Buddha Park

Built in 2006 to celebrate the 2550th birth anniversary of Gautam Buddha, Buddha Park is one of Ravangla's most popular attractions. The park features a 130 ft statue of Gautam Buddha, set amidst lush greenery, and provides breathtaking views of the Himalayan range. Other features of the park include:

  • Cho Djo Lake, adding to the park’s natural charm.
  • A meditation hall, museum, and Buddhist conclave for spiritual seekers.
  • A serene and peaceful environment, perfect for unwinding.

Bon Monastery

Located in Kewzing, just a short distance from Ravangla, Bon Monastery is a significant spiritual site for followers of the Bon sect of Buddhism. Built in 1980, the monastery offers:

  • A learning center for Bon teachings.
  • Stunning Buddhist artifacts, paintings, and Buddha deities.
  • A glimpse into the life of young monks of the Bon tradition.
  • A peaceful atmosphere for meditation.

Ralang Monastery

Situated about 13 km from Ravangla, Ralang Monastery is one of Sikkim’s unique monasteries. It has a distinct architectural style, and it can only be accessed through a trek. Key highlights include:

  • Pang Lhabsol, the annual cultural festival held in August, showcasing vibrant Buddhist traditions.
  • A legendary connection with the fourth Chogyal (king) of Sikkim.
  • Beautiful views of the surrounding landscapes.

Ralong Hot Springs (Ralong Cha Chu)

The Ralong Hot Springs are natural sulfuric hot springs located near Ravangla. They are believed to have therapeutic benefits and are surrounded by stunning mountain scenery. Key features include:

  • Warm sulphurous water known for its healing properties.
  • Scenic landscapes and religious significance, with nearby holy caves.
  • Best visited between March and May for pleasant weather.
